Evidence boundaries

What the evidence establishes

The cited PAFR tables report combined police and fire general-fund expenses greater than reported property-tax revenue.

What the evidence does not establish

The comparison does not show dedicated funding, marginal cuts, or a one-to-one allocation of any future revenue change.

Assumptions

  • The compared PAFR table categories are read on the same accounting basis

Material omitted context

General-fund services draw on multiple revenues, and property-tax revenue supports multiple purposes.
